Definir preenchimento - por que diz que o preenchimento. Tudo não é variável?
Pergunta
Não entendo por que existe controle. Eu ficaria grato pela explicação. Obrigado!
Solução
Aqui está uma simples implementação disso
public class ARAControl
{
public ARAPadding Padding { get; set; }
}
public struct ARAPadding
{
public int All { get; set; }
}
E se você usar isso, provavelmente recebe este erro
ARAControl control = new ARAControl();
control.Padding.All = 10;
Ele ocorre porque a estrutura é um tipo de valor. Ao definir esta propriedade, você primeiro chama o método Get. A propriedade Get retornará uma cópia do preenchimento para que seja um tipo de valor e C# detectará um erro e evitará a compilação
Outras dicas
Control.margin = novo preenchimento (5)
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ow